Book Description
Disaster strikes in this spellbinding conclusion to Gordon Korman's thrilling Everest trilogy.
Four kids are prepared to go into thin air in order to become the youngest person ever to climb Everest. But they are not prepared for the challenges that await them as they get closer to the summit. Supplies are low. Conditions are extreme. One of the kids is trying to sabotage the others.More
